2 Crónicas 34:19-21

19 Cuando el rey oyó las palabras de la ley, se rasgó las vestiduras en señal de duelo
20 y dio esta orden a Jilquías, a Ajicán hijo de Safán, a Abdón hijo de Micaías, al cronista Safán y a Asaías, su ministro personal:
21 —Con respecto a lo que dice este libro que se ha encontrado, vayan a consultar al SEÑOR por mí y por el remanente de Israel y de Judá. Sin duda que la gran ira del SEÑOR se ha derramado contra nosotros porque nuestros antepasados no tuvieron en cuenta su palabra, ni actuaron según lo que está escrito en este libro.

INTRODUCTION TO 2 CHRONICLES 34

This chapter begins with the good reign of Josiah, the reformation he made in the land, purging it from idolatry, 2Ch 34:1-7, relates the orders he gave to repair the house of the Lord, which was accordingly done, 2Ch 34:8-13, when the book of the law was found and brought to him, which greatly affected him, 2Ch 34:12-19, upon which he deputed some persons to inquire of the Lord, who did of Huldah the prophetess, to whom she gave an answer, which they returned to the king, 2Ch 34:20-28 and the chapter is concluded with an account of reading the book in the ears of all the people, and of the king, and then making a covenant with the Lord to serve him, 2Ch 34:27-33.
